André Haynal is a scholar working on Clinical Psychology, Cultural Studies and General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, André Haynal has authored 60 papers receiving a total of 272 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Clinical Psychology, 12 papers in Cultural Studies and 10 papers in General Psychology. Recurrent topics in André Haynal’s work include Psychotherapy Techniques and Applications (17 papers), Psychoanalysis and Social Critique (12 papers) and Academic and Historical Perspectives in Psychology (10 papers). André Haynal is often cited by papers focused on Psychotherapy Techniques and Applications (17 papers), Psychoanalysis and Social Critique (12 papers) and Academic and Historical Perspectives in Psychology (10 papers). André Haynal collaborates with scholars based in Switzerland, Germany and United Kingdom. André Haynal's co-authors include F Régli, Ernst Falzeder, Alain Forster, Eric Buchser, H Lambert, Pierre Bourgeois, M Gemperlé, Robert M. Cutler, Paul Roazen and Miklos Z. Molnar and has published in prestigious journals such as Pain, The Journal of Interdisciplinary History and Archives of Dermatological Research.
